Foot-and-mouth disease as zoonosis,lowed by type C and rarely A) in more than 40 human cases. So no doubt remains that FMD is a zoonosis. Considering the high incidence of the disease (in animals) in the past and in some areas up to date, occurrence in man is quite rare.

Influenza virus: transmission between species and relevance to emergence of the next human pandemicon of the precursors of the human pandemic influenza viruses. Aquatic birds of the world are the reservoirs for all influenza A viruses; the virus is spread by fecal-oral transmission in untreated water.
